But how do you decide which college is best for your child?

Many people rely on high school counselors to help them with this important decision. Unfortunately, in the United States, the average high school counselor has 315 students to advise. Because of this heavy workload, very few of these over worked counselors have the time to help each of the many students they must work with everyday.
